Properties of 1-Nonene, 8-methyl-
Thermophysical properties for 1-Nonene, 8-methyl- (CAS: 26741-24-2). Use the selector below to view properties in different unit systems.

Open CalculatorIdentification
- AtomsC: 10, H: 20
- CAS26741-24-2
- FormulaC10H20
- ID26741-24-2
- InChIC10H20/c1-4-5-6-7-8-9-10(2)3/h4,10H,1,5-9H2,2-3H3
- InChI KeyDMFDIYIYBVPKNT-UHFFFAOYSA-N
- IUPAC Name8-methylnon-1-ene
- Molecular Weight (kg)140.266
- Phasel
- PubChem ID5.2748e+5
- SMILESC=CCCCCCC(C)C
- Synonyms
Physical Properties
- Acentric factor0.24977
- Critical pressure (bar)21.9
- Critical temperature (°C)345.85
- Critical volume (m³/kmol)0.563
- Dipole moment
- Melting temperature (°C)-87.45
- Normal boiling temperature (°C)151.49
